On March 2, 2010, a lawsuit was filed in a California Superior Court citing violations of California Proposition 65. Passed in 1986, Proposition 65 requires businesses to notify consumers about significant amounts of chemicals in the products they distribute. The lawsuit claims that six leading manufacturers and two major retailers sold fish oil supplements that contained illegally undisclosed levels of the carcinogenic chemicals known as polychlorinated biphenyls, or PCBs, which were banned in the U.S. back in 1979.

The eight defendants named in the lawsuit are CVS Pharmacy Inc., General Nutrition Corp. (GNC), Now Health Group Inc., Omega Protein Inc., Pharmavite LLC, Rite Aid Corp., Solgar Inc., and TwinLab Corp. The suit calls on the companies named to cease production of the products containing PCBs.

But fish oil manufacturers have insisted that their products are safe, and industry spokespeople have claimed the suit was filed in California in order to take advantage of the state’s conservative Proposition 65, which is not the standard throughout the rest of the nation. While additional support for the $800 million fish oil supplement industry has come from within the legal and medical communities, it has only created increased confusion among consumers.

“Fish oil supplements are among the safest, most beneficial health products on the market,” said Andrew Shao, senior vice president of scientific and regulatory affairs at the Council for Responsible Nutrition.

“The bottom line is that consumers should continue to feel confident in the safety and efficacy of their fish oil supplements,” he continued. “This lawsuit does nothing to change the strong science supporting the many health benefits of fish oil, and the very low thresholds of PCBs that apparently trigger a labeling requirement in California cannot be extrapolated to demonstrate any actual risks at those levels. The health benefits for fish oil far outweigh any suggested, and unsupported, risks.”

How to Choose Safe and Effective Omega-3 Fish Oil Supplement
While Shao’s sentiments are echoed by scores of scientists, environmentalists, and legal experts, vigilant consumers can further rely on some clearly defined guidelines to help ensure that their fish oil pills are free of contaminants. There are several criteria essential when choosing a potent omega-3 fish oil:

*Pharmaceutical grade – The term pharmaceutical grade was originally taken from the standard of certification of the facilities in which pharmaceutical grade supplements were made. Look for omega-3 supplements that are molecularly distilled to remove contaminants such as PCBs and mercury. Ultra-purified fish oil also provides the highest concentration of EPA & DHA per capsule, providing optimal health benefits.

* Source – Make sure that the fish oil supplement you take comes from small fish like anchovies and sardines, caught at the peak of season in pristine waters and processed in clean facilities with state-of-the-art production techniques. The lower on the marine food chain the fish, the lower the level of contaminants in that fish.
